Take the time and it’s the best 6 inch Fett available
Love every inch of this kit. Building is, as noted by others, a few hour process, but if you’re like me that’s part of the fun. I have a decent pair of model sprue cutters, but a razor is best to clear little bits left over. This kit, more than other Bandai Star Wars kits I’ve done (except Grievous) really needs some paint love, but if you just take your time and watch a few vids for tips on how to get a good effect, it pays off big time. The little details in the armor, including the sculpted pock marks all leap to the fore. Articulation is surprisingly great for a model kit. Its range of movement isn’t as extensive as a Black Series figure, yet it can get into some iconic poses that the figure can’t due to the butterfly shoulder joints. There tends to be some gap at shoulder when posed like that, but it’s not overly noticeable. The decals are a little tough. I need to get into the water decals, but lacking that know-how I stuck with the normal stickers, and aside from a slightly detectable frame around them, all but a couple (like a couple gold circles that are meant to go on his jet-pack) were easy to apply. Bottom line, they’re manageable, and weathering can help hide them. Overall I had a blast with this kit. It took me 3 days, at about 4-5 hours per day to finish, though most of that was spent on paint. If you’re planning on taking paint even further than I did, for example making the jet pack the correct light blue color instead of its molded green, I wouldn’t attempt without an airbrush.

Solid build at a great price!
This was a satisfying build that I spread out over a couple weeks. Some will probably finish it in a weekend of dedicated work.It's comparable to a high grade Gundam and like those it will take some extra finishing if you want it to really shine.I wasn't fond of how the package and instruction manual photos all show it painted. The armor is flat colors and you'll need a silver marker or paint to make it look worn.The biggest complaint I had was that part of the waist is shown with color separation between the belt and cloth areas that isn't present in the model. You won't notice if you're not paying attention but as the one building it, it stood out to me.Don't let those minor grips stop you from enjoying this. It's a fun build at a great price!

Nice kit!
I've built a bunch of the Bandai 1/12 scale Star Wars figure kits, and this is one of the best. For those new to the hobby, there are quite a few small parts, but don't let that intimidate you. The instructions break things down into smaller sub-assemblies, and are very easy to follow. Also, if you're not up to painting, the figure is molded in multiple appropriate colors. You can build a really nice looking figure with no painting needed. You also have the choice of traditional waterslide decals or the easier to use self-adhesive decals.The figure is beautifully detailed, and comes with two blasters, optional hands, and a display stand. It's fully articulated, holds a pose, and balances well. From looking at screenshot reference photos, the figure looks to be very accurate. Highly Recommended!
